कृष्णोपि युयुधे तेन लीलयैव जगन्मयः । खेदाच्चालयता कोपान्निजकेसरश्खोरम्
Kṛṣṇa, the embodiment of the universe, fought with him playfully, and, out of fatigue and anger, shook his own lion-like mane.
बलक्षयं विवृद्धिं च दृष्ट्वा चाणूकृष्णयोः । वारयामास तूर्याणि कंसः कोपपरायणः
Seeing the decline and increase of strength in Cāṇūra and Kṛṣṇa, Kaṃsa, filled with wrath, ordered the musical instruments to stop.
मृदंगादिषु तूर्येषु प्रतिषिद्धेषु तत्क्षणात् । खे संगतान्यवाद्यंत देवतूर्याण्यनेकशः
At that moment, when the drums and other instruments were silenced, many divine instruments resounded together in the sky.
जय गोविंद चाणूरं जहि केशव दानवम् । अंतर्द्धानगता देवास्तमूचुरतिहर्षिताः
"Victory to Govinda! Slay the demon Cāṇūra, O Keśava!"—thus, the gods, hidden from view, joyfully spoke.
चाणूरेण चिरं कालं पीडित्वा मधुसूदनः । उत्पाट्य भ्रामयामास तद्वधाय कृतोद्यमः
After tormenting Cāṇūra for a long time, Madhusūdana, intent on his destruction, seized him and began to whirl him around.
भ्रामयित्वा शतगुणं दैत्यमल्लममित्रजित् । भूमावास्फोटयामास गगने गतजीवितम्
Having whirled the demon wrestler a hundred times, the conqueror of foes dashed him to the ground, his life already departed in the air.
भूमावास्फोटितस्तेन चाणूरः शतधाऽभवत् । रक्तस्रावमहापंकां चकार च तदा भुवम्
Struck to the ground by him, Cāṇūra was shattered into a hundred pieces, and at that moment, the earth became a great pool of blood.
बलदेवोऽपि तत्कालं मुष्टिकेन महाबलः । युयुधे दैत्यमल्लेन चाणूरेण यथा हरिः
At that time, mighty Baladeva fought with the demon wrestler Muṣṭika, just as Hari had with Cāṇūra.
सोऽप्येनं मुष्टिना मूर्ध्नि वक्षस्याहत्य जानुना । पातयित्वा धरापृष्ठे निष्पिपेष गतायुषम्
He struck him with his fist on the head, on the chest, and with his knee, then threw him down on the earth and crushed him as his life departed.
कृष्ण स्तोशलकं भूयो मल्लराजं महाबलम् । वाममुष्टिप्रहारेण पातयामास भूतले
Kṛṣṇa then struck the powerful wrestler king Tośalaka with his left fist and brought him down to the ground.
चाणूरे नहते मल्ले मुष्टेके विनिपातिते । नीते क्षयं तोशलके सर्वे मल्लाः प्रदुद्रु वुः
When Cāṇūra was struck down in wrestling and Muṣṭika was felled, and Tośalaka was brought to his end, all the wrestlers fled.
ववल्गतुस्ततो रंगे कृष्णसंकर्षणावुभौ । समानवयसो गोपान्बलादाकृष्य हर्षितौ
Then, both Kṛṣṇa and Saṃkarṣaṇa joyfully leapt into the arena, seizing cowherds of equal age by force.
कंसोऽपि कोपरक्ताक्षः प्राहोच्चैर्व्यायतान्नरान् । गोपावेतौ समाजौघान्निष्क्राम्येतां बलादितः
Kaṃsa, his eyes red with anger, loudly commanded the guards: 'Drive out these two cowherds and the crowds from this assembly by force!'
नंदोऽपि गृह्यतां पापो निर्गलैरायसैरिह । अवृद्धार्हेण दंडेन वसुदेवोऽपि बध्यताम्
'Seize Nanda, the wicked one, here with iron chains! And bind Vasudeva as well with a punishment fit for the unaged!'
वल्गंति गोपाः कृष्णेन ये चेमे सहिताः पुरः । गावो निगृह्य तामेषां यच्चास्ति वसु किंचन
'Restrain the cows of these cowherds who are with Kṛṣṇa here, and take whatever wealth they possess!'
एवमाज्ञापयानं तु प्रहस्य मधुसूदनः । उत्प्लुत्यारुह्य तं मंचं कंसं जग्राह वेगतः
As Kaṃsa was thus giving orders, Madhusūdana laughed, sprang up, mounted the platform, and swiftly seized Kaṃsa.
केश्ष्वोआ!कृष्य विगलत्किरीटमवनीतले । स कंसं पातयामास तस्योपरि पपात च
Grasping his hair, pulling him so that his crown fell to the ground, he threw Kaṃsa down and fell upon him.
अश्षोजगदाधारगुरुणा पततोपरि । कृष्णेन त्याजितः प्राणानुग्रसेनात्मजो नृपः
Struck by the mighty bearer of the world as he fell, Kaṃsa, son of Ugrasena, was deprived of life by Kṛṣṇa.
नृतस्य केश्षोउ! तदा गृहीत्वा मधुसूदनः । चकर्ष देहं कंसस्य रंगमध्ये महाबलः
Then Madhusūdana, seizing Kaṃsa by the hair, dragged his body into the midst of the arena, the mighty one.
गौरवेणातिपतता परिघातेन कृष्यता । कृता कंसस्य देहेन वेगेनेव महांभसः
By the force of the blow and the dragging, Kaṃsa's body was made to resemble a great river surging with speed.
कंसे गृहीते कृष्णेन तद्भ्राताऽभ्यागतो रुषा । सुनामा बलभद्रे ण लीलयैव निपातितः
When Kaṃsa was seized by Kṛṣṇa, his brother Sunāma, enraged, approached, but was effortlessly struck down by Balabhadra.
ततो हाहाकृतं सर्वमासीत्तद्रं गमंडलम् । अवज्ञया हतं दृष्ट्वा कृष्णेन मथुरेश्वरम्
Then, all the assembly was filled with cries of 'Alas!' upon seeing the lord of Mathurā slain by Kṛṣṇa with disdain.
कृष्णोऽपि वसुदेवस्य पादौ जग्राह सत्वरः । देवक्याश्च महाबाहुर्बलदेवसहायवान्
Kṛṣṇa, accompanied by the mighty Baladeva, quickly grasped the feet of Vasudeva and Devakī.
उत्थाप्य वसुदेवस्तं देवकी च जनार्दनम् । स्मृतजन्मोक्तवचनौ तावेव प्रणतौ स्थितौ
Vasudeva and Devakī raised Janārdana, and, recalling the words spoken at his birth, both stood with hands joined in reverence.
श्रीवसुदेव उवाच। प्रसीद सीदतां दत्तो देवानां यो वरः प्रभो । तथावयोः प्रसादेन कृतोद्धारस्स केशव
Śrī Vasudeva said: 'Be gracious, O Lord, to us who bow before you. The boon once granted to the gods has now, by your favor, been fulfilled, O Keśava.'
आराधितो यद्भगवानवतीर्णो गृहे मम । दुर्वृत्तनिधनार्थाय तेन नः पावितं कुलम्
'Because you, O Lord, have been worshipped and descended into my house for the destruction of the wicked, our lineage has been purified.'
त्वमंतः सर्वभूतानां सर्वभूतमयस्थितः । प्रवर्त्तेते समस्तात्मंस्त्वत्तो भूतभविष्यती
'You are within all beings, abiding as the essence of all. All that exists, past and future, proceeds from you, the soul of all.'
यज्ञैस्त्वमिज्यसेऽचिंत्य सर्वदेवमयाच्युत । त्वमेव यज्ञो यष्टा च यज्वनां परमेश्वरः
'You are worshipped by sacrifices, O inconceivable one, composed of all the gods, O Acyuta. You are the sacrifice, the offerer, and the supreme lord of those who perform sacrifice.'
समुद्भवस्समस्तस्य जगतस्त्वं जनार्दन
O Janardana, you are the origin of all creation.
सापह्नवं मम मनो यदेतत्त्वयि जायते । देवक्याश्चात्मजप्रीत्या तदत्यंतविडंबना
This denial that arises in my mind toward you, and the affection for a son born of Devaki, is the highest delusion.
